HISTORY The PSU can store up to 48 history records in a First The following codes are retrieved through in First out (FIFO) table. A time stamp is created with EPWorks Software. each event recorded. The time information is updated each second and will be relative between consequent events.

ANNEX A – BATTERY CALCULATIONS The EPACO is designed for use with batteries up to 75 AH in capacity. Each battery pack contains two 12V batteries which can be installed in an enclosure. Minimum battery capacity must exceed (by more than 10%) normal operation power followed by alarm operation power for these durations: Operation Type Normal/Alarm Operation...
